Melfort Campground to have eight additional electrified spots

Melfort Campground to have eight additional electrified spots

MELFORT — Work is expected to begin in the coming weeks to give electrical access to eight campsites at the Melfort Campground. A total of $35,350 was previously allocated in the city’s capital budget for the project.

RCMP wants to know who knocked down street light at Highway 368-5 junction

RCMP wants to know who knocked down street light at Highway 368-5 junction

MUENSTER — Humboldt RCMP are looking for information about who knocked down a street light stop sign at the junction of Highway 368 and Highway 5 near Muenster back in April. The event took place at approximately 8 p.m. on the night of April 17.
Fire bans in place in five Humboldt area RMs

Fire bans in place in five Humboldt area RMs

EAST CENTRAL — Fire bans have been put in place for the RM of St. Peter, RM of Bayne, RM of Hoodoo, RM of Colonsay, RM of Usborne, RM of Prairie Rose, Cudworth and Meacham. The province updated its municipal fire ban map on May 7.
Walk-in vaccine clinic to be held at Uniplex Saturday

Walk-in vaccine clinic to be held at Uniplex Saturday

HUMBOLDT —A walk-in COVID-19 vaccination clinic will be held at the Uniplex tomorrow. The clinic will be held Saturday, May 8, from 9:30 a.m. to 4:00 p.m. at Jubilee Hall. People will be able to enter at the Uniplex’s Door #9.
